What is Futures and Options Trading?
Futures and Options are derivative contracts used for trading, hedging, and market exposure. In futures, buyers and sellers agree to trade an asset at a future date at a predetermined price. In options, the buyer gets the right, but not the obligation, to buy or sell the underlying asset at a specified price before or on expiry, depending on the contract type.
F&O trading can involve high risk, margin requirements, volatility, and quick price movement. Users should understand contract specifications, expiry, lot size, strike price, option premium, margin, charges, and risk before trading.

Options Trading on Upstox
Options trading allows eligible users to trade call and put options through the Upstox platform. A call option gives the buyer the right to buy the underlying asset, while a put option gives the buyer the right to sell the underlying asset, subject to contract terms.
- Options include call and put contracts.
- Options have strike prices and expiry dates.
- Option buyers pay a premium.
- Option sellers may need higher margin.
- Options can lose value due to time decay.
- Risk can be high, especially for option selling.

Futures Trading vs Options Trading
| Point | Futures Trading | Options Trading |
|---|---|---|
| Contract Type | Agreement to buy/sell in future | Right to buy/sell, not obligation for buyer |
| Obligation | Buyer and seller both have obligation | Buyer has right; seller has obligation |
| Cost | Margin required | Buyer pays premium; seller requires margin |
| Risk | Can be high due to price movement | Buyer risk limited to premium; seller risk can be high |
| Expiry | Has expiry date | Has expiry date |
| Complexity | Moderate to high | High due to strike price, premium, Greeks and time decay |
| Suitable For | Experienced traders with risk understanding | Experienced traders with strong risk understanding |
Understand F&O Trading Risks Before You Trade
- F&O trading can lead to quick losses.
- Leverage and margin can increase risk.
- Option selling may involve high risk.
- Options can lose value due to time decay.
- Volatility can change premiums quickly.
- Insufficient margin can lead to order rejection or square-off.
- Expiry-day trading can be highly risky.
- Charges reduce net profit.
Common Mistakes to Avoid in F&O Trading
- Trading F&O without understanding derivatives.
- Trading without learning margin requirements.
- Buying options only because premium looks low.
- Selling options without understanding risk.
- Ignoring expiry and time decay.
- Using excessive leverage.
- Not checking brokerage and charges.
- Following guaranteed return claims.
- Allowing someone else to trade on your behalf.

3. What are Upstox F&O charges?
Upstox’s official pricing information mentions up to ₹20/order on F&O trades. Other charges such as GST, STT/CTT, exchange charges, SEBI charges, stamp duty, and clearing charges may also apply.
4. Is F&O trading risky?
Yes. F&O trading is risky and can lead to quick losses due to leverage, margin, volatility, expiry, and price movement.
5. Is income proof required for F&O activation?
Income proof or additional verification may be required for F&O segment activation depending on official requirements and eligibility.
6. What income proof can be used for F&O activation?
Income proof examples may include bank statement, salary slip, Form 16, ITR statement, Demat holding statement, or net worth certificate, depending on official requirements.
